Nature’s Warnings
When the sky suddenly turns dark and the wind is strong,watch out! A dangerous storm might be coming.Storms are scary.Watch for flashes of lightning.Listen for thunder.If nature sends these warnings,don’t wait for rain.Act right away to keep safe.
Safety Steps
At the first flash of lightning,quickly get inside a building or a car.Do not go into a shed (棚) for protection.It?is not closed like a building,so it is not safe.
Even after you are indoors,be careful.It is not smart to go near doors and windows.They could be broken.A room with no windows is the safest place to be.
Do not wash your hands during a storm.Do not use anything that runs on electricity either.Water and electrical lines are like roads for lightning.Even if you really want to play computer games,don’t! It is better to be bored than to risk getting hurt.Try reading a book instead.Reading is more fun than playing computer games.
If you can’t get to somewhere safe,stay out in the open.You may feel safe under a tree,but that is not a good place to be.Lightning is pulling toward tall poles and trees.Stay down in an open space and cover your ears to protect them.Loud thunder can damage your hearing.
Lightning Strikes
Lightning does not strike people very often.It is not likely that you will ever see that happen.If you do,call 1-2-0.Only trained emergency workers should care for a person who has been hit by lightning.
If you follow these rules,you should stay safe during a storm.
